Transaction a4bf8fcb8d62aaf302735fc5d5f31746a81ddd95531fd70d2d91b37286a77e40

3 Input
2 Outputs
  • a4bf8fcb8d62aaf302735fc5d5f31746a81ddd95531fd70d2d91b37286a77e40:0
  • value  21898620
    address  3CgMfYD17SYP7ddhUDrbpMUEabymcaFjH5
  • a4bf8fcb8d62aaf302735fc5d5f31746a81ddd95531fd70d2d91b37286a77e40:1
  • value  12157521
    address  3KvG1i97vvwf3MiSEFFJPWNSWFVkfQHW6U